FULL LABEL
Every ingredient
Complete wet food for adult cats. Ingredients: 56% meat and animal by-products (including 6% turkey), oils and fats, vegetables, minerals, vegetable by-products. Energy per 100 g (ME (FEDIAF, 2021): 422 kJ / 101 kcal Additives per kg: Nutritional additives: vitamin D3 200 IU, vitamin E 50 mg, taurine 1000 mg, zinc (zinc sulfate, monohydrate) 16 mg, iodine (calcium iodate, anhydrous) 0.4 mg, manganese (manganese(II) sulfate, monohydrate) 2.0 mg, copper (copper(II) amino acid chelate hydrate) 2.0 mg. Urinary acidifying properties: DL-methionine (technically pure): 1700 mg

What is the protein content of Smilla Veterinary Diet Urinary Turkey Cat Food?
Smilla Veterinary Diet Urinary Turkey Cat Food contains 9.5% protein as listed on the label. On a dry matter basis, that's 47.5% protein. Dry matter basis is the fairest way to compare protein between wet and dry foods because it removes water content from the equation.
